Ethnopharmacological relevance: Dan-Chuan-Hong (DCH) whose herbs are Salvia miltiorrhiza Bge,Ligusticum chuanxiong Hort,and Cartha-mus tinctorius L.is an effective traditional Chinese medicine (TCM) formula for treating traumatic brain injury (TBI).Aim of the Study: To investigate whether absorbed Hydroxysafflor yellow A (HSYA) following oral DCH to rat with TBI induced acute neuroprotection similar to DCH via antioxidative pathway.Materials and Methods: By Ultra-high Performance Liquid Chromatography with Tandem mass spectrometry (UPLC-MS/MS) HSYA was detected in brain following oral administrtion of DCH to TBI rats.Then Sprague-Dawley rats with TBI were divided into sham TBI,TBI+Vehicle,TBI+DCH and TBI+HSYA groups.The samples of cerebral cortex in each group were collected at 6,12 and 24 hour after traumatic brain injury and analyzed for their oxidant-antioxidant status.Results: HSYA (m/z,611→491.04 or 611→325.06) in water extract of DCH was determined at 2.74±0.02 min in brain sample tissue.DCH and HSYA group reduced the level of malondialdehyde (MDA),increased the activities of superoxide dismutase (SOD),catalase (CAT),and the contents of glutathione (GSH),GSH/GSSG ratio in cerebral cortex.There was no statistical significant compared each other (p>0.05).Conclusions: HSYA,when absorbed into brain following oral DCH to rat with TBJ,induced significantly acute neuroprotection similar to DCH via the antioxidation pathways,suggesting the representative compound for DCH in fighting TBI.
